The Three Giant Snakes were colossal serpents called up during the Konoha Crush. Loosed on the Leaf Village, they were meant to smash through its outer defences before the invasion proper began.
Each serpent was brown, mottled with darker comma-shaped patches across the length of its body, and large enough to loom over Konoha's structures and even the wall ringing the village. A red scarf was wound at the base of every head, and their eyes glowed yellow-green within a black rim. The anime version joined the three together near their tails.
Sheer size gave the snakes their menace. Simply gliding across a building was enough to tear chunks out of it, and they shrugged off kunai rigged with explosive tags without harm. Game appearances also credit them with Fire Release.
Ninja from Sunagakure and Otogakure summoned the trio during the Konoha Crush, sending them to punch through the Leaf's first line of defence. That rampage was cut short for one of them when Jiraiya brought out Gamahiro by way of the Summoning: Food Cart Destroyer Technique, crushing the serpent under the toad's bulk. The anime identified the creatures as boa constrictors.
